Global Studies in Oregon

Global Studies Schools in Oregon

113 Global Studies students earned their degrees in the state in 2022-2023.

In this state, Global Studies is the 55th most popular major out of a total 635 majors commonly available.

Education Levels of Global Studies Majors in Oregon

Global Studies majors in the state tend to have the following degree levels:

Education Level Number of Grads
Bachelor’s Degree 98
Master’s Degree 10
Award Taking Less Than 1 Year 5

Gender Distribution

In Oregon, a global studies major is more popular with women than with men.

Racial Distribution

The racial distribution of global studies majors in Oregon is as follows:

  • Asian: 8.0%
  • Black or African American: 4.4%
  • Hispanic or Latino: 19.5%
  • White: 50.4%
  • Non-Resident Alien: 1.8%
  • Other Races: 15.9%
